High-Quality Literacy-Rich Environments Using the Classroom Environment Checklist




High-quality Early Childhood classrooms are intentionally designed to be hands-on and engaging with robust learning experiences in planned, purposeful and playful activities. 

This session will provide strategies to support Early Childhood Educators in creating dynamic experiences for our youngest learners. Participants will collaborate and curate meaningful activities which are intrinsically aligned with the Texas Prekindergarten Guidelines

 


Important Session Information:


Discover how high-quality classroom environments strengthen teacher–child interactions and promote independent play. This session introduces the Classroom Environment Checklist (CEC), a practical tool for evaluating and enhancing Pre-K learning spaces. Participants will explore CLI’s tailored checklist and goal-setting form and learn strategies to support continuous quality improvement. Leave with actionable ideas for creating engaging, purposeful environments where every child can thrive.
